The Msta-S self-propelled howitzer on display at the Russian Army Tomorrow exhibition as part of the 4th international military technical forum Army 2018, Kubinka.
- Categories: Unrest, Conflicts & War
- Location: Kubinka, Moscow region, Russia
- Event date: 21.08.2018
- Date published: 21.08.2018
- Author: Alexey Kudenko
- Credit: Sputnik
- Source: Sputnik
- Original: Digital
- Media: JPEG, 5568x3712px, 9.9Mb